If you skip Y, the altered history would have "foo(x, y, z)" in E, "foo(x,y,z)" in X, and "foo(x,y)" in A. If you start blaming from F, you'd get E as the commit that explains the latest state. If you do not skip Y, you'd get Y. I am not sure how you'd get X in either case.
